The village

The village of Cornudella de Montsant, located in the north of Priorat, has the greatest township of the region, with an extension of 62,70km2. It borders on  Porrera,  Morera de Montsant and Ulldemolins (Priorat), Vilanova de Prades(Conca de Barbera), and Prades,  Febro, Arbolí and Alforja (Baix Camp). In the township, there is not only Cornudella but also the villages of Siurana and Albarca.

Its privileged geographic situation in the high valley of the river Siurana, also call the Valley of Cornudella, between the Montsant mountains (Roca Corbatera,1.166 ms.) and  Prades mountains (the Gritella, 1093 ms.). It has allowed to find in the same region two natural places as important as the Natural park of El Montsant and  Prades mountains, turning Cornudella an important point of entrance to these places.

Le Priorat
The Priorat is recognized all over the world by its wines, and one of the activities that can be made is to discover the secrets of wine by means of visiting the wine cellars of all the region, which have two denominations of origin:  D.Or.Q. Priorat and the D.Or. Montsant. These visits can go well with the local gastronomy, enjoying the traditional cuisine from this part of Catalonia, a perfect complement for these extraordinary wines of the region.
 
The architectural heritage is also important. Their small villages and lovely spots have to be discovered, but if we do not have enough time, there are some places which have to be visited, like the Cartoixa d'Scala-Dei, the mines and the museum of the mines of Bellmunt of the Priorat, the Natural park of the Montsant, the wine cellars and cooperatives of the region, the small village of Siurana or many of the old hermitages which are dotted all over the region.

If you like the nature, the Natural Park of El Montsant (located totally within the region), it offers incomparable places and landscapes to enjoy the nature in pure state 100%.

How to get to Cornudella de Montsant?
Cornudella de Montsant is  22 km from Falset, 28 Km from Reus, 40 from Tarragona, 40 from Salou, 47 from Montblanc, 73 from Lérida, 137 from Barcelona and 230 from Gerona. The easiest way for the travellers who want to visit Cornudella de Montsant coming from Reus, Tarragona, Salou, Barcelona and Gerona is taking in Reus  N-420/C14 to Falset-Mora. At about 6 Km. in “Les Borges of the Camp”, from N-420, you take the C-242 during 22Km. At that time you reach Cornudella de Montsant.

Access from Lleida
Starting from Lleida by road N-230/N-II  to Maials/Flix . You follow N-II  to Maials/Flix until you take C-12, and then you follow about 20 km., at  that moment  you take the road in direction to Granadella. As you follow this road you cross Granadella, Bellaguarda and Ulldemolins until you reach  Cornudella de Montsant by  C-242.
Access from Falset
Starting from Falset by road N-420 in direction to Reus. At about 10 km you turn aside towards Porrera, where you take the TP-7402. this road is going to leave you in the same C-242, which you have to follow in the direction to Cornudella of Montsant.
Access from Montblanc
Start in Montbanc by road N-240 in direction to “l’ Espulga de Francolí”.You go on to Poblet  and  follow this way TV-7004 crossing Vallclara and Vilanova de Prades. The same road takes you to the crossing with  C-242, which you have to follow in direction to Ulldemolins and Cornudella de Montsant. Another way, once you are in Poblet, is to take the road to Prades , passing by the forests of Poblet, and once  in Prades follow by the same road until it leaves you in the C-242, which you take to arrive at Cornudella de Montsant.
